How to create a stylized render in Blender 4.5? In this video, I'll show you the full set of tools for NPR (non-photorealistic rendering): from a toon shader and Shader to RGB to outlines, watercolor, and comic-style effects. We'll explore the differences between Cycles and Eevee, how to build a toon shader, use custom normals for an anime style, create Line Art, Freestyle, and Geometry Nodes outlines, add painterly effects, watercolor, screentone, and comic-style patterns. We'll also cover how to stylize animation with minimal tools, use speed lines instead of Motion Blur, and replicate Spider-Verse-style techniques.
